Ferdinand Thiessen 
							
						 
						
							
								e566a89860 
								
							 
						 
						
							
							
								
								Add warning if backend is offline (implements  #416 )  
							
							
							
						 
						
							2020-11-06 10:52:51 +01:00  
				
					
						
							
							
								
								Ferdinand Thiessen 
							
						 
						
							
								458cf81a91 
								
							 
						 
						
							
							
								
								Fixed order of date and time in datetime filter  
							
							
							
						 
						
							2020-11-06 10:52:13 +01:00  
				
					
						
							
							
								
								Ferdinand Thiessen 
							
						 
						
							
								d4bc385833 
								
							 
						 
						
							
							
								
								Fixed users can set role in frontend without permission  
							
							
							
						 
						
							2020-11-06 01:31:46 +01:00  
				
					
						
							
							
								
								Ferdinand Thiessen 
							
						 
						
							
								edf56c1094 
								
							 
						 
						
							
							
								
								Fixed permission issue with menue  
							
							
							
						 
						
							2020-11-06 01:28:35 +01:00  
				
					
						
							
							
								
								Ferdinand Thiessen 
							
						 
						
							
								8689e84d47 
								
							 
						 
						
							
							
								
								Reworked user and session store, added Admin function for user.  
							
							... 
							
							
							
							* Sync Login with backend
* Split Main into MainUserSettins and Settings
* Added AdminSetting to change other users, added UserSelector Component
for selecting users (can be reused for other stuff ;-) ).
* Split hasPermission into helper file for code reuse 
							
						 
						
							2020-11-06 01:17:04 +01:00  
				
					
						
							
							
								
								Ferdinand Thiessen 
							
						 
						
							
								5c11e02b2c 
								
							 
						 
						
							
							
								
								Axios: Intercept 401 and logut (session expired or revoked)  
							
							
							
						 
						
							2020-11-06 01:15:40 +01:00  
				
					
						
							
							
								
								Ferdinand Thiessen 
							
						 
						
							
								bdcf9668b7 
								
							 
						 
						
							
							
								
								Sync with backend  
							
							
							
						 
						
							2020-11-06 01:12:03 +01:00  
				
					
						
							
							
								
								Ferdinand Thiessen 
							
						 
						
							
								1d598b5787 
								
							 
						 
						
							
							
								
								Update dependencies  
							
							
							
						 
						
							2020-11-06 01:09:03 +01:00  
				
					
						
							
							
								
								Ferdinand Thiessen 
							
						 
						
							
								27b34e36e2 
								
							 
						 
						
							
							
								
								Added filter to format Date to string inside of templates  
							
							
							
						 
						
							2020-11-05 03:55:44 +01:00  
				
					
						
							
							
								
								Ferdinand Thiessen 
							
						 
						
							
								4061d84ace 
								
							 
						 
						
							
							
								
								Use more logical seperation on user and session  
							
							... 
							
							
							
							* Seperated user and session more logical
* Fixed error with expired sessions
* Cache user only in SessionStore
* Use current backend responses
* Used prettier 
							
						 
						
							2020-11-05 00:32:56 +01:00  
				
					
						
							
							
								
								Ferdinand Thiessen 
							
						 
						
							
								245944b6a9 
								
							 
						 
						
							
							
								
								Sync: d.ts with backend and permissions from balance plugin  
							
							
							
						 
						
							2020-11-02 17:39:05 +01:00  
				
					
						
							
							
								
								Ferdinand Thiessen 
							
						 
						
							
								7b710f0bf4 
								
							 
						 
						
							
							
								
								Added current declaration file  
							
							
							
						 
						
							2020-11-02 04:42:19 +01:00  
				
					
						
							
							
								
									
								
								Tim Gröger 
							
						 
						
							
								5d1409b735 
								
							 
						 
						
							
							
								
								[Settings] Neue Icons für plattform  
							
							
							
						 
						
							2020-10-31 22:37:28 +01:00  
				
					
						
							
							
								
									
								
								Tim Gröger 
							
						 
						
							
								3247a5bb01 
								
							 
						 
						
							
							
								
								[Balance] Bereich zum Hinzufügen von Schulden  
							
							... 
							
							
							
							Es können auch schon schulden hinzugefügt werden. 
							
						 
						
							2020-10-31 21:30:02 +01:00  
				
					
						
							
							
								
									
								
								Tim Gröger 
							
						 
						
							
								ef71481931 
								
							 
						 
						
							
							
								
								Fixed Typings  
							
							
							
						 
						
							2020-10-31 19:33:05 +01:00  
				
					
						
							
							
								
									
								
								Tim Gröger 
							
						 
						
							
								a1f1be7fb6 
								
							 
						 
						
							
							
								
								[Balance] Plugin wird geladen  
							
							
							
						 
						
							2020-10-31 17:33:40 +01:00  
				
					
						
							
							
								
									
								
								Tim Gröger 
							
						 
						
							
								09c6a806c9 
								
							 
						 
						
							
							
								
								Fixed Permissions  
							
							... 
							
							
							
							Man kann nun pro Route mehrere permissions setzen. 
							
						 
						
							2020-10-31 17:33:09 +01:00  
				
					
						
							
							
								
									
								
								Tim Gröger 
							
						 
						
							
								555d2a871b 
								
							 
						 
						
							
							
								
								Update Readme  
							
							
							
						 
						
							2020-10-31 15:38:20 +01:00  
				
					
						
							
							
								
									
								
								Tim Gröger 
							
						 
						
							
								caedb5a9d2 
								
							 
						 
						
							
							
								
								Strukturänderung im Plugin  
							
							... 
							
							
							
							Plugins haben nun PluginRouteConfig für mainRoute und outRoute. Dabei werden die wirklichen routes, shortcuts und mainlinks daraus generiert. 
							
						 
						
							2020-10-31 15:09:02 +01:00  
				
					
						
							
							
								
									
								
								Tim Gröger 
							
						 
						
							
								22ca9b03a0 
								
							 
						 
						
							
							
								
								Merge remote-tracking branch 'origin/next' into next  
							
							
							
						 
						
							2020-10-31 13:14:42 +01:00  
				
					
						
							
							
								
								Ferdinand Thiessen 
							
						 
						
							
								45da05901b 
								
							 
						 
						
							
							
								
								Fixed token Header  
							
							
							
						 
						
							2020-10-31 02:39:10 +01:00  
				
					
						
							
							
								
								Ferdinand Thiessen 
							
						 
						
							
								c306f96bb8 
								
							 
						 
						
							
							
								
								By default the API should be on /api, change it locally for your needs  
							
							
							
						 
						
							2020-10-30 17:53:13 +01:00  
				
					
						
							
							
								
									
								
								Tim Gröger 
							
						 
						
							
								c9a5b6d165 
								
							 
						 
						
							
							
								
								[User] Wenn curerntSession gelöscht wird, wird man automatisch ausgelogt  
							
							... 
							
							
							
							Wenn beim wechseln der Seite kein Token gefunden wird, wird ebenfalls automatisch ausgeloggt. 
							
						 
						
							2020-10-30 13:27:33 +01:00  
				
					
						
							
							
								
									
								
								Tim Gröger 
							
						 
						
							
								cc27307835 
								
							 
						 
						
							
							
								
								[User] Nach updates des Users wird auch der User im frontend neu geladen  
							
							
							
						 
						
							2020-10-30 12:08:33 +01:00  
				
					
						
							
							
								
									
								
								Tim Gröger 
							
						 
						
							
								fd71f08430 
								
							 
						 
						
							
							
								
								[Loading] Setze Standardeinstellungen  
							
							
							
						 
						
							2020-10-30 09:57:39 +01:00  
				
					
						
							
							
								
									
								
								Tim Gröger 
							
						 
						
							
								4c8f72603e 
								
							 
						 
						
							
							
								
								Auto stash before merge of "next" and "origin/next"  
							
							
							
						 
						
							2020-10-30 09:13:57 +01:00  
				
					
						
							
							
								
								Ferdinand Thiessen 
							
						 
						
							
								e3398c3fa5 
								
							 
						 
						
							
							
								
								Fixed last TypeScript issues from store  
							
							
							
						 
						
							2020-10-29 01:39:06 +01:00  
				
					
						
							
							
								
								Ferdinand Thiessen 
							
						 
						
							
								7c33a71c4d 
								
							 
						 
						
							
							
								
								Fixed some TS issues related to user and session store  
							
							
							
						 
						
							2020-10-29 00:19:39 +01:00  
				
					
						
							
							
								
								Ferdinand Thiessen 
							
						 
						
							
								3f756437ee 
								
							 
						 
						
							
							
								
								Fixed more TypeScript issues  
							
							
							
						 
						
							2020-10-29 00:12:46 +01:00  
				
					
						
							
							
								
								Ferdinand Thiessen 
							
						 
						
							
								5a4f6939d1 
								
							 
						 
						
							
							
								
								Fixed some more Typescript issues  
							
							
							
						 
						
							2020-10-29 00:10:45 +01:00  
				
					
						
							
							
								
								Ferdinand Thiessen 
							
						 
						
							
								9992ed6f2b 
								
							 
						 
						
							
							
								
								Fixed some TS errors in user settings  
							
							
							
						 
						
							2020-10-28 21:28:43 +01:00  
				
					
						
							
							
								
								Ferdinand Thiessen 
							
						 
						
							
								dc0107bcc9 
								
							 
						 
						
							
							
								
								Fixed some TS errors  
							
							
							
						 
						
							2020-10-28 16:54:28 +01:00  
				
					
						
							
							
								
									
								
								Tim Gröger 
							
						 
						
							
								789cf89603 
								
							 
						 
						
							
							
								
								Ausloggen jetzt möglich, Neuer Loading Spinner in 'Dark-Mode'  
							
							... 
							
							
							
							Beim ausloggen wird nun der localstorage geleert und ein delete an /auth/delete/<token> gesendet. 
							
						 
						
							2020-10-28 12:55:20 +01:00  
				
					
						
							
							
								
									
								
								Tim Gröger 
							
						 
						
							
								27d44b350f 
								
							 
						 
						
							
							
								
								[User] Validation der Settingseingaben der User  
							
							... 
							
							
							
							Es werden die Eingaben der User bei den Einstellungen kontrolliert.
Es muss ein Passwort eingegeben werden, E-Mail muss eine E-Mail sein und die Felder dürfen nicht leer sein.
Es wurde ein Reset Button hinzugefügt und gemachte Eingaben zurückzusetzen 
							
						 
						
							2020-10-28 12:19:09 +01:00  
				
					
						
							
							
								
									
								
								Tim Gröger 
							
						 
						
							
								925982d700 
								
							 
						 
						
							
							
								
								User kann eigene Einstellungen updaten  
							
							
							
						 
						
							2020-10-27 13:49:45 +01:00  
				
					
						
							
							
								
									
								
								Tim Gröger 
							
						 
						
							
								c6ef18b009 
								
							 
						 
						
							
							
								
								login.ts (check route-permission) geupdatet  
							
							
							
						 
						
							2020-10-27 11:51:53 +01:00  
				
					
						
							
							
								
									
								
								Tim Gröger 
							
						 
						
							
								d097231dc1 
								
							 
						 
						
							
							
								
								Merge remote-tracking branch 'origin/next' into next  
							
							
							
						 
						
							2020-10-22 10:21:12 +02:00  
				
					
						
							
							
								
								Ferdinand Thiessen 
							
						 
						
							
								05fd255a51 
								
							 
						 
						
							
							
								
								Added backend interfaces  
							
							
							
						 
						
							2020-10-21 17:39:04 +02:00  
				
					
						
							
							
								
								Ferdinand Thiessen 
							
						 
						
							
								e6da94ad0e 
								
							 
						 
						
							
							
								
								Fixed displayname  
							
							
							
						 
						
							2020-10-20 19:24:37 +02:00  
				
					
						
							
							
								
								Ferdinand Thiessen 
							
						 
						
							
								2383e28cd8 
								
							 
						 
						
							
							
								
								Kompatibilität mit backend (addfb7c7c463de5f44733896b06cb5fb480bedf8)  
							
							
							
						 
						
							2020-10-19 16:49:40 +02:00  
				
					
						
							
							
								
									
								
								Tim Gröger 
							
						 
						
							
								4e5509fcde 
								
							 
						 
						
							
							
								
								mainSettings hinzugefügt (readonly)  
							
							
							
						 
						
							2020-10-19 14:36:07 +02:00  
				
					
						
							
							
								
									
								
								Tim Gröger 
							
						 
						
							
								cb9ede5b27 
								
							 
						 
						
							
							
								
								Fixed MergeConflicts from  52dc3057ad 
							
							
							
						 
						
							2020-10-19 13:59:56 +02:00  
				
					
						
							
							
								
									
								
								Tim Gröger 
							
						 
						
							
								52dc3057ad 
								
							 
						 
						
							
							
								
								Merge remote-tracking branch 'origin/next' into next  
							
							
							
						 
						
							2020-10-19 10:59:44 +02:00  
				
					
						
							
							
								
								Ferdinand Thiessen 
							
						 
						
							
								3c8748f044 
								
							 
						 
						
							
							
								
								Offizielle Typehints, Anpassungen an aktuelles backend, kleine Fehler behoben.  
							
							... 
							
							
							
							* Typehints für das Backend hinzugefügt, autogeneriert mit run_flaschengeist.
* Kleinere Warnungen behoben (typing issues)
* Anpassungen an restruckturierungen des Backends 
							
						 
						
							2020-10-19 01:45:06 +02:00  
				
					
						
							
							
								
								Ferdinand Thiessen 
							
						 
						
							
								ed41acfdd9 
								
							 
						 
						
							
							
								
								Remove unneeded files  
							
							
							
						 
						
							2020-10-19 01:44:48 +02:00  
				
					
						
							
							
								
									
								
								Tim Gröger 
							
						 
						
							
								1e64cc3f60 
								
							 
						 
						
							
							
								
								Title für MainLink aus dem Store  
							
							... 
							
							
							
							Funktion implementiert, damit Namen aus dem Store (getters) geladen werden können. Sobald im Title 'loadFromStore("<parameter>")' vorhanden ist, wird $store.dispatch(parameter) aufgerufen und als titel rausgegeben. 
							
						 
						
							2020-10-17 12:56:25 +02:00  
				
					
						
							
							
								
									
								
								Tim Gröger 
							
						 
						
							
								0cdfe7f11c 
								
							 
						 
						
							
							
								
								Lädt UserStore aus LocalStorage  
							
							... 
							
							
							
							Sollte die seite neu geladen werden, wird aus dem LocalStorage der UserStorage geladen. Somit bleibt man angemeldet.
Axios angepasst, sodass nur noch die url eingegeben werden muss. 
							
						 
						
							2020-10-16 22:37:37 +02:00  
				
					
						
							
							
								
									
								
								Tim Gröger 
							
						 
						
							
								704f6fd3fe 
								
							 
						 
						
							
							
								
								Loading hinzugefügt  
							
							... 
							
							
							
							Circular Progress kann nun mit Logo verwendet werden.
Beim Anmelden wird der Bildschirm beim Laden gesperrt. 
							
						 
						
							2020-10-16 13:54:01 +02:00  
				
					
						
							
							
								
									
								
								Tim Gröger 
							
						 
						
							
								2411fc86cd 
								
							 
						 
						
							
							
								
								Löschen und Anzeigen von Sessions  
							
							
							
						 
						
							2020-10-16 13:07:31 +02:00  
				
					
						
							
							
								
									
								
								Tim Gröger 
							
						 
						
							
								644f225428 
								
							 
						 
						
							
							
								
								Merge branch 'transfer/next' into next  
							
							
							
						 
						
							2020-10-16 09:38:14 +02:00